Job description
The Job Mission:

This is a full-time five-day on-site position at Hinkley Point C in Somerset. Relocation assistance is available for candidates within commutable distance. Youll be part of the Fire Safety team advising on standards performing audits and promoting a strong fire safety culture across contractors and site teams.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Provide expert fire-safety advice to contractors and stakeholders
  • Review and develop fire-safety management arrangements and policies
  • Conduct fire-safety audits and inspections across construction areas
  • Collaborate with project and design teams on fire-safety strategies
  • Investigate fire incidents and report findings for continuous improvement
  • Carry out and review fire-risk and DSEAR assessments
  • Support contractor engagement to improve site fire-safety performance
Qualifications :
  • NEBOSH Fire Safety & Risk Management Level 3 (or higher)
  • Proven fire-safety experience within the construction industry
  • Strong knowledge of fire-safety systems and UK legislation
  • Experience conducting fire-risk assessments and compliance audits
  • Understanding of process-fire and DSEAR-related risks
  • Excellent organisational and communication skills
  • Ability to manage multiple work fronts effectively
